Look up eliza in wiktionary, the free dictionary. Developed by joseph weizenbaum, at mit in the mid 1960s, long before chatgpt, eliza was the world’s first chatbot Eliza is widely recognized as the world’s first chatbot, and a version of it is still available online today.

Eliza was one of the first chatterbots (later clipped to chatbot)

It was also an early test case for the turing test, a test of a machine's ability to exhibit intelligent behavior equivalent to, or indistinguishable from, that of a human. The chatbot was created by mit scientist joseph weizenbaum in 1966 and named after the fictional character eliza doolittle from george bernard shaw’s 1913 play pygmalion. Eliza is a computer program developed in 1966 by joseph weizenbaum that simulates conversation using pattern matching and substitution methodology

It was designed to mimic a rogerian psychotherapist by rephrasing users’ input as questions and statements, giving the illusion of understanding. Eliza, the world’s first chatbot is back Long imitated, but not perfectly replicated, eliza has long been thought lost But scientists discovered an early version of its code in the archives.
